four graduates will show their designs for the first time this year in the ‘that’s design’ pavilion at the ‘zona tortona‘ in during milan design week 2010. the exhibitors include naama hofman, noga manor, and asaf weinbroom graduates of the industrial design department, as well as hallel izakson a graduate of the interior design, building and environment department at shenkar college, israel.

hallel izakson developed a waiting room bench for health institutions, that enables simple modular expansion for seating three or more.

asaf weinbroom will exhibit lighting fixtures constructed from handcrafted wood. the design integrates veneer lamination with wood engraving.

noga manor’s lighting fixtures, which utilizes plastic polymer elements are a product of her experimentation with stretching polymer plastics.

naama hofman will exhibit lighting fixtures constructed from bent metal materials combined with LED lighting.
